A Man Flourishing is a captivating drama set in Ireland during the tumultuous year of 1798. The story follows James Gault, a divinity student who returns from Glasgow to join a group of United Irishmen in the townland of Ravarra. Amidst the chaos and violence following the rebellion, Gault seeks refuge with the enigmatic Dr. Bannon of Legg's Lane.
This production features a talented cast, including John Hewitt as James Gault and Andrew Dallmeyer as Luke Bannon, along with singers Jane Cassidy and Maurice Leyden, and musician Martin McGinley on fiddle. Directed by Kathryn Baird, this BBC Northern Ireland presentation brings to life a gripping tale of intrigue and danger.
